This made some great sliders. 8 lb butt dry rubbed and injected with a mix of apple cider and soy sauce. Smoked on a Traeger Select at 225 for about 9 hrs.
I rarely use Traeger pellets in my Traeger Select pro because they cost more. My go-to pellets are Bear Mountain that I get from Cash-n-Carry in Portland, a restaurant supply store. $9 per 20 lb bag. Every flavor. They work great.

Had Traegers for 16 years with no issues whatsoever. Now running a Select Pro. Consistent temps with only about 15 degree temp swings. No flame-outs. Smoked some salmon this weekend...held temp at 160 - 170 for 3.5 hrs. Turned out great!
